Description

The Horse Trailer Ramp Mat covers the loading ramp — the spot where a horse is most likely to slip. It gives the horse a steady, grippy surface to step on while entering and leaving the trailer. Unlike a flat floor mat, it's shaped to fit the ramp itself, and it can be custom-sized so the cover reaches the full working surface with no exposed edge to catch a hoof.

The ramp is the hardest-working part of any trailer. It takes hoof strike at different angles, often in the rain, while it flexes under the horse's weight. A regular floor mat isn't built for that — it's made for the stable surface inside the trailer. A mat shaped for the ramp keeps footing steady right at the transition, which is where a slip turns into an injury during loading or unloading.

Ramp sizes vary a lot between trailer makes, so this mat is built to match. It comes in two stock sizes — 7.5' x 8.13' and 7.5' x 9.19' — and can be custom-cut to fit ramps that fall outside those. The goal is full coverage of the surface the horse actually steps on, with no short edge or overhang. It's part of our horse trailer floor mats range.

The mat is solid rubber, so it gives underfoot without turning slick. Keep it working by sweeping off debris, rinsing it down, and letting it dry between trips. Check the edges now and then for curling or wear, and replace the mat once the surface has worn enough to lose its grip. On a ramp, traction is a safety feature, not a finish detail.

Frequently Asked Questions

Why use a dedicated ramp mat instead of running floor matting onto the ramp?

Answered by Dustin Thompson, Owner & CEO

The ramp takes more wear and more slip risk than anywhere else on the trailer — hoof strike at odd angles, often wet, on a surface that flexes. Floor mats are made for the steady floor inside, not for that. A ramp-specific mat keeps grip right at the loading transition, where most loading slips happen. Matching the mat to the zone is what keeps the step on and off safe.

How do I clean and maintain the ramp mat?

Answered by Dustin Thompson, Owner & CEO

Sweep off shavings, manure, and grit, then rinse the mat and let it dry between trips so debris doesn't grind into the surface. Every so often, check the edges for curling or wear. Replace the mat once the surface has worn down enough to lose traction — on a ramp, a worn, slick surface is a safety problem, not just a cosmetic one.

Can the ramp mat be made to fit my ramp?

Answered by Jinna Hopson, Vice President of Marketing

Yes. It comes in two stock sizes, 7.5' x 8.13' and 7.5' x 9.19', and can be custom-cut for ramps that don't match those. Because ramp dimensions vary so much between trailer makes and models, custom sizing is often the better route. The aim is to cover the full surface the horse steps on, with no short edge or overhang to catch a hoof.

How do I know which size I need?

Answered by Jinna Hopson, Vice President of Marketing

Measure your ramp's length and width at the widest points and send us those numbers. We'll size the mat to cover the working surface the horse actually uses, edge to edge. If your ramp is an unusual shape, tell us that too — getting full coverage right is what prevents a hoof from catching a gap or a lip at the edge.
